•Taylor, Robert, 83, died suddenly at Rochester General Hospital Saturday, November 24, 2001. He was born in Warsaw, NY and resided in this area for most of his life.

Mr. Taylor was a veteran of WWII having served in the European Theatre and in Africa. He was a member of the Hamlin VFW. He enjoyed his volunteer experience as a Kendall Fireman eventually joining the Exempts. He was a retired Truck Driver and member of the Teamsters Local 118. He was predeceased by two children, Robert and Julie, and his wife, Joyce. He is survived by his children, son, Thomas (Donna) Taylor of Kendall; daughters Shirley (Peter) Harty of Virginia, Teri (Art) Taylor of Florida, Bobbi (Steve) Gentile of Greece, Margaret (Michael) O'Mara of Kendall and Jacqueline (David) Smith of Hamlin. Also surviving are 12 grandchildren; nine great grandchildren.

A Funeral Service was held November 27 at the Merrill-Grinnell Funeral Home, Holley. Memorial Re-membrances can be made to the Kendall Ambulance.
